Clear Ocean Seafood is a CFIA and FDA registered seafood wholesaler and manufacturer in Richmond BC. With its commitment to supplying the highest quality and sustainably harvested scallops, Clear Ocean Seafood Ltd. has quickly grown to successfully position itself as a trusted and consistent supplier to its customers. Clear Ocean’s 20+ years of expertise with frozen scallop production ensures our customers are provided with direct access to continuous year-round supply.

If you are passionate about food safety, quality assurance and coordinating a multifunctional team, and wish to pursue your career in a young and dynamic company, you can be the perfect fit to our team. This position offers solid training and development for those who are launching their career or have 2-3 years of experience in a quality assurance related position but looking for career advancement.

Report to: Plant Manager

**Responsibilities**:

- Responsible for maintaining of the food safety plan. Identify points of continuous improvement and unaddressed hazards. Contribute to building a food safety culture. Amend the procedures as required.
- Perform routine inspections to ensure that regulatory and operational standards and SOPs are following throughout the process. Identify the non-conformances and issue the corrective actions, as required.
- Monitor and verify the sanitation activities by performing on-site inspection and swapping.
- Complete the required monitoring records in a timely and accurate manner. Organize and file the records according to company standards.
- Inspect of inbound delivery of product and materials. Perform sampling and deliver samples to appointed lab.
- Handle customer health and safety complaints, and quality related inquires.
- Coordinate inventory rotation to ensure FIFO practices. Monitoring the quality of products and shelf life during storage.
- Record keeping for lot traceability. Request lot to lot feedback from customers.
- Act as the trainer to production employees on company policy and procedures.
- Help with commercial sample preparation, mock up samples and other tasks as assigned.

Qualifications:

- Post-secondary education in food science or related field.
- 2 years’ experience in a quality control or quality assurance role in food or related industry.
- Being able to move or lift 30 Lb and occasional working in a cold environment with PPE.
- Mandarin speaking is required as the floor language.
- Attentions to details with a can-do attitude.
